A brand-new manga adaptation within the popular Bungo Stray Dogs universe is set to launch on March 4, 2025. This latest installment, titled Bungo Stray Dogs: The Untold Origins of the Detective Agency, will delve into the backstory of the iconic Armed Detective Agency, offering fans a glimpse into the organization’s formation.
Tomori Adachi Takes the Helm
The new manga will be drawn by Tomori Adachi. While Adachi is responsible for the art, Sango Harukawa, the illustrator of the original Bungo Stray Dogs manga, is credited with the character designs. The manga will be serialized in Kadokawa Shoten’s Young Ace magazine.
A Prequel Story
The Untold Origins of the Detective Agency is a prequel set 12 years before the main story of Bungo Stray Dogs. The manga is an adaptation of the third light novel in the Bungo Stray Dogs series, written by Kafka Asagiri and illustrated by Sango Harukawa. This installment promises to reveal the circumstances surrounding the agency’s establishment and how its key members came together.
What to Expect from the New Manga
Delving into the Past
The story will focus on Yukichi Fukuzawa, who works as a bodyguard in Yokohama. Through a series of events, he ends up taking care of Edogawa Ranpo, a unruly genius boy. The encounter between Fukuzawa and Ranpo leads to the founding of the Armed Detective Agency.
A Well-Loved Prequel
Notably, while this prequel story arc is now receiving a manga adaptation, it has already been adapted into an anime as part of the series’ fourth season. This suggests the popularity and importance of this storyline within the Bungo Stray Dogs canon.
Bungo Stray Dogs: A Multimedia Phenomenon
Bungo Stray Dogs, abbreviated as BSD, began as a Japanese manga series written by Kafka Asagiri and illustrated by Sango Harukawa. It has been serialized in Kadokawa Shoten’s Young Ace magazine since December 2012. The series has gained immense popularity, leading to various adaptations and spin-offs.
The Premise
The series is set in Yokohama and features characters named after influential authors throughout history. Each character possesses unique abilities based on the works of the author they are named after. The story primarily follows the members of the Armed Detective Agency as they protect Yokohama from threats, including the Port Mafia.
Manga
The Bungo Stray Dogs manga has been compiled into 26 tankōbon volumes as of February 4, 2025. Yen Press licenses the series for North America.
Anime
Bones produced an anime television series adaptation, directed by Takuya Igarashi and written by Yōji Enokido. The anime comprises five seasons. Bones also produced the film Bungo Stray Dogs: Dead Apple in 2018.
Light Novels
Kafka Asagiri and Sango Harukawa have also written a series of light novels that delve into the backstories of characters, including Osamu Dazai.
Other Manga Adaptations and Spin-offs
- Bungo Stray Dogs: Beast: A manga adaptation of the Beast light novel, illustrated by Shiwasu Hoshikawa, was launched in Monthly Shōnen Ace in December 2019. This spin-off presents an alternate timeline where Ryūnosuke Akutagawa joins the Armed Detective Agency, and Atsushi Nakajima is a subordinate of the Port Mafia.
- Bungo Stray Dogs: Dazai, Chūya, Jūgosai: This spin-off manga, focusing on Dazai and Chūya’s backstories, began serialization in Monthly Shōnen Ace in July 2022.
- Bungo Stray Dogs: Storm Bringer: A manga based on the light novel Storm Bringer began serialization in Monthly Shōnen Ace on January 24, 2025.
- Bungo Stray Dogs: Wan! is a comedy spin-off manga series.
